(Deyen* is the Tsilhqot’in word for “Person with the power to transform”)

Deyen was created to share knowledge, worldviews, wisdom, and lived experiences of Indigenous women on the lands often called Canada.

This event will be hosted by Chastity Davis-Alphonse (Tla’ammin Nation) and TV Personality Tamara Taggart.

Deyen – An Invitation to Transform, the online learning hub is the vision of Chastity Davis-Alphonse, a mixed-heritage Indigenous woman activist, advocate, and Reconciliation Practitioner. Chastity has dedicated her personal and professional life contributing to the reconciliation movement primarily through her consulting business, Chastity Davis Consulting.

The first online training program through Deyen is called: “Canadian History Through the Lens of Indigenous Women”. Chastity with her team (Capilano University, Mitacs, Indigenext, Spiro Creative, Dave Ogilvie, Andrew Dexel, and many others) have created this first set of learning modules to share the wisdom, worldview, knowledge, and lived experiences of Indigenous women with all Canadians who would like the opportunity to learn and unlearn.
